BEESLEY, Walter
Personal Details
| Service Number: | 3027 |
|---|---|
| Last Rank: | Private |
| Last Unit: | 44th Infantry Battalion |
| Born: | Blackburn, Lancashire, England, 1889 |
| Home Town: | Jandakot, City of Cockburn, Western Australia |
| Occupation: | Labourer |
| Died: | Died of wounds, France, 29 September 1918 |
| Cemetery: |
Templeux-le-Guerard British Cemetery Plot II, Row F, Grave 36 Headstone Inscription "HE DIED AS HE LIVED MANLY, NOBLE AND BRAVE ONE OF THE BEST", Templeux-le-Guerard British Cemetery, Templeux-le-Guerard, Picardie, France |
| Memorials: |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our, Fremantle 849 Memorial, Kings Park Western Australia State War Memorial |
